The discovery during the Cuban Missile Crisis occurred in October 1962. U.S. reconnaissance flights revealed Soviet nuclear missile installations in Cuba, which triggered a 13-day confrontation between the United States and the Soviet Union. This critical moment highlighted the dangers of nuclear proliferation and the geopolitical tensions of the Cold War.

Kenneth O'Donnell served as a special assistant to President John F. Kennedy during the Cuban Missile Crisis in October 1962. He played a crucial role in the executive committee meetings, providing strategic advice and helping to formulate the U.S. response to the Soviet missile installations in Cuba. O'Donnell was instrumental in maintaining communication between the president and key officials, ensuring that decisions were made swiftly and effectively during the tense standoff. His insights and support contributed to the crisis being resolved without escalating into military conflict.

The Cuban missile crisis came to and end because Kennedy and Khrushchev made an agreement. In the agreement it stated that if Kennedy were to remove its naval blockade around Cuba and if it removes its missile bases in Turkey, Khrushchev would remove his missile bases from Cuba.

The public first found out about the crisis during President Kennedy's address to the nation on October 22, 1962. Kennedy, however, was first made aware of the missiles several days early on October 16, 1962.
